@media(min-width:1201px) and (max-width:1600px){
	.banner-text h6{font-size: 18px;}
	.banner-text h1{font-size: 40px;line-height: 50px;}
	.banner-text p{width: auto;}
	.banner-text .btn-group a img{height: 50px;}
	.banner-img{width: 80%;}
	.hero-center-row{left: 50%;width: 80%;transform: translate(-50%, -50%);}

	.discover-data h6{font-size: 18px;}
	.discover-data h2{font-size: 40px;}

	.app-wrapper .container{max-width: 100%;width: 100%;}
	.feature-row{max-width: auto;width: auto;}
	.feature-box{padding: 15px;}
	.feature-box h3{font-size: 18px;}

	.download-wrp .container{max-width: 100%;width: 100%;}
	.app-wrapper h2{font-size:40px;}
	.app-d-dt h2{font-size:40px;line-height: 50px;}
	.app-d-dt .btn-group a img{height: 50px;}
}

@media(min-width:1025px) and (max-width:1200px){
	.hero-banner-wrp{background-color: #ff0079;}
	.hero-center-row .row{align-items: center;}
	.hero-banner-wrp img.main-img{display: none;}
	.hero-center-row{position: relative;left: 0;right: 0;top: 0;bottom: 0;transform: unset;width: auto;}
	.banner-text h6{font-size: 18px;}
	.banner-text h1{font-size: 40px;line-height: 50px;}
	.banner-text p{width: auto;}
	.banner-text .btn-group a img{height: 50px;}

	.discover-wrp{padding: 80px 0 0;}
	.discover-wrp .row{align-items: end;}
	.discover-data li:last-child{margin: 0 0 30px;}
	.discover-data h6{font-size: 18px;}
	.discover-data h2{font-size: 40px;}

	.app-wrapper{padding: 50px 0 0;background-color: #ff0079;}
	.features-slider:before{width: 310px;}
	.app-wrapper .container{max-width: 100%;width: 100%;}

	.feature-row{max-width: auto;width: auto;margin: 0 -15px;background-color: #fff;padding: 60px 0;}
	.feature-box{padding: 15px;}
	.feature-box h3{font-size: 18px;}

	.download-wrp .container{max-width: 100%;width: 100%;}
	.app-wrapper h2{font-size:40px;}
	.app-d-dt h2{font-size:40px;line-height: 50px;}
	.app-d-dt .btn-group a img{height: 50px;}
}

@media(min-width:992px) and (max-width:1024px){
	.hero-banner-wrp{background-color: #ff0079;}
	.hero-center-row .row{align-items: center;}
	.hero-banner-wrp img.main-img{display: none;}
	.hero-center-row{position: relative;left: 0;right: 0;top: 0;bottom: 0;transform: unset;width: auto;}
	.banner-text h6{font-size: 18px;}
	.banner-text h1{font-size: 40px;line-height: 50px;}
	.banner-text p{width: auto;}
	.banner-text .btn-group a img{height: 50px;}

	.discover-wrp{padding: 80px 0 0;}
	.discover-data h6{font-size: 18px;}
	.discover-wrp .row{align-items: end;}
	.discover-data li:last-child{margin: 0 0 30px;}
	.discover-data h2{font-size: 40px;}

	.app-wrapper{padding: 50px 0 0;background-color: #ff0079;}
	.features-slider:before{width: 310px;}
	.app-wrapper .container{max-width: 100%;width: 100%;}

	.feature-row{max-width: auto;width: auto;margin: 0 -15px;background-color: #fff;padding: 60px 0;}
	.feature-box{padding: 15px;}
	.feature-box h3{font-size: 18px;}

	.download-wrp .container{max-width: 100%;width: 100%;}
	.app-wrapper h2{font-size:40px;}
	.app-d-dt h2{font-size:40px;line-height: 50px;}
	.app-d-dt .btn-group a img{height: 50px;}
}

@media(min-width:768px) and (max-width:991px){
	.hero-banner-wrp{background-color: #ff0079;}
	.hero-center-row .row{align-items: center;}
	.hero-banner-wrp img.main-img{display: none;}
	.hero-center-row{position: relative;left: 0;right: 0;top: 0;bottom: 0;transform: unset;width: auto;}
	.banner-text h6{font-size: 16px;}
	.banner-text h1{font-size: 30px;line-height: 35px;}
	.banner-text p{width: auto;}
	.banner-text .btn-group a img{height: 40px;}

	.discover-wrp{padding: 80px 0 0;}
	.discover-data h2{font-size: 30px;}
	.discover-data h6{font-size: 16px;}
	.discover-ic{height: 60px;width: 60px;padding: 15px;}
	.discover-ic img{max-width: 100%;}
	.discover-dt{padding-left: 15px;}
	.discover-dt h3{font-size: 16px;}
	.discover-wrp .row {align-items: end;}
	.discover-data li:last-child{margin: 0 0 30px;}

	.app-wrapper{padding: 50px 0 0;background-color: #ff0079;}
	.features-slider:before{width: 310px;}
	.app-wrapper .container{max-width: 100%;width: 100%;}
	.app-wrapper h6{font-size: 16px;}
	.feature-row{max-width: auto;width: auto;margin: 0 -15px;background-color: #fff;padding: 60px 0;}
	.feature-box{padding: 15px;}
	.feature-box h3{font-size: 18px;}

	.download-wrp .container{max-width: 100%;width: 100%;}
	.app-wrapper h2{font-size: 30px;}
	.app-d-dt h2{font-size: 30px;line-height: 35px;}
	.app-d-dt p{width: auto;}
	.app-d-dt .btn-group a img{height: 40px;}
}

@media(min-width:576px) and (max-width:767px){
	.hero-banner-wrp{background-color: #ff0079;}
	.hero-banner-wrp img.main-img{display: none;}
	.hero-center-row{position: relative;left: 0;right: 0;top: 0;bottom: 0;transform: unset;width: auto;}
	.banner-text h6{font-size: 16px;}
	.banner-text h1{font-size: 30px;line-height: 35px;}
	.banner-text p{width: auto;}
	.banner-text .btn-group a img{height: 40px;}

	.discover-wrp{padding: 60px 0 0;}
	.discover-data h2{font-size: 30px;}
	.discover-data h6{font-size: 16px;}
	.discover-ic{height: 60px;width: 60px;padding: 15px;}
	.discover-ic img{max-width: 100%;}
	.discover-dt{padding-left: 15px;}
	.discover-dt h3{font-size: 16px;}
	.discover-wrp .row {align-items: end;}
	.discover-data li:last-child{margin: 0 0 30px;}

	.app-wrapper{padding: 50px 0 0;background-color: #ff0079;}
	.features-slider:before{width: 310px;}
	.features-slider .slider-box{padding: 0;}
	.app-wrapper .container{max-width: 100%;width: 100%;}
	.app-wrapper h6{font-size: 16px;}
	.feature-row{max-width: auto;width: auto;margin: 0 -15px;background-color: #fff;}

	.download-wrp .container{max-width: 100%;width: 100%;}
	.download-wrp{padding: 40px 0;}
	.app-wrapper h2{font-size: 30px;}
	.app-d-dt h2{font-size: 30px;line-height: 35px;}
	.app-d-dt p{width: auto;}
	.app-d-dt .btn-group a img{height: 40px;}
	.download-img img{margin: 25px auto 0;}


	.discover-wrp{padding: 60px 0 0;}
	.discover-wrp .row{flex-wrap: wrap-reverse;}
	.discover-img img{margin: 40px auto 0;width: 50%;}
	img.discover-shp{top: auto;bottom: 10%;}
	
}

@media(min-width:448px) and (max-width:575px){
	.hero-banner-wrp{background-color: #ff0079;}
	.hero-banner-wrp img.main-img{display: none;}
	.hero-center-row{position: relative;left: 0;right: 0;top: 0;bottom: 0;transform: unset;width: auto;}
	.banner-text h6{font-size: 16px;}
	.banner-text h1{font-size: 30px;line-height: 35px;}
	.banner-text p{width: auto;}
	.banner-text .btn-group a img{height: 40px;}

	.discover-wrp{padding: 60px 0;}
	.discover-data h2{font-size: 30px;}
	.discover-img{padding: 0 0 30px;}
	.discover-data h6{font-size: 16px;}
	.discover-ic{height: 60px;width: 60px;padding: 15px;}
	.discover-ic img{max-width: 100%;}
	.discover-dt{padding-left: 15px;}
	.discover-dt h3{font-size: 16px;}

	.app-wrapper{padding: 50px 0 0;background-color: #ff0079;}
	.features-slider:before{width: 310px;}
	.features-slider .slider-box{padding: 5px;}
	.app-wrapper .container{max-width: 100%;width: 100%;}
	.app-wrapper h6{font-size: 16px;}
	.feature-row{max-width: auto;width: auto;margin: 0 -15px;background-color: #fff;}

	.download-wrp{padding: 40px 0;}
	.download-wrp .container{max-width: 100%;width: 100%;}
	.app-wrapper h2{font-size: 30px;}
	.app-d-dt h2{font-size: 30px;line-height: 35px;}
	.app-d-dt p{width: auto;}
	.app-d-dt .btn-group a img{height: 40px;}
	.download-img img{margin: 25px auto 0;}

	.banner-text{text-align: center;}
	.banner-text .btn-group{justify-content: center;}
	img.banner-shp1{display: none;}
	img.banner-shp2{display: none;}
	.user-onebx-two img{height: 120px;width: 120px;top: 70%;}
	.user-onebx img{height: 80px;width: 80px;}
	.discover-wrp{padding: 60px 0 0;}
	.discover-wrp .row{flex-wrap: wrap-reverse;}
	.discover-img img{margin: 40px 0 0;}
	.discover-img{padding: 0;}
	img.app-shp1{display: none;}
	img.app-shp2{display: none;}
	.app-d-dt{text-align: center;}
	.app-d-dt .btn-group{justify-content: center;}
	.discover-img img{margin: 40px auto 0;width: 50%;}
	img.discover-shp{top: auto;bottom: 10%;}
}

@media(max-width:447px){
	.hero-banner-wrp{background-color: #ff0079;}
	.hero-banner-wrp img.main-img{display: none;}
	.hero-center-row{position: relative;left: 0;right: 0;top: 0;bottom: 0;transform: unset;width: auto;}
	.banner-text h6{font-size: 16px;}
	.banner-text h1{font-size: 30px;line-height: 35px;}
	.banner-text p{width: auto;}
	.banner-text .btn-group a img{height: 40px;}

	.discover-wrp{padding: 60px 0;}
	.discover-data h2{font-size: 30px;}
	.discover-img{padding: 0 0 30px;}
	.discover-data h6{font-size: 16px;}
	.discover-ic{height: 60px;width: 60px;padding: 15px;}
	.discover-ic img{max-width: 100%;}
	.discover-dt{padding-left: 15px;}
	.discover-dt h3{font-size: 16px;}

	.app-wrapper{padding: 50px 0 0;background-color: #ff0079;}
	.features-slider:before{width: 310px;}
	.features-slider .slider-box{padding: 5px;}
	.app-wrapper .container{max-width: 100%;width: 100%;}
	.app-wrapper h6{font-size: 16px;}
	.feature-row{max-width: auto;width: auto;margin: 0 -15px;background-color: #fff;}

	.download-wrp{padding: 40px 0;}
	.download-wrp .container{max-width: 100%;width: 100%;}
	.app-wrapper h2{font-size: 30px;}
	.app-d-dt h2{font-size: 30px;line-height: 35px;}
	.app-d-dt p{width: auto;}
	.app-d-dt .btn-group a img{height: 40px;}
	.download-img img{margin: 25px auto 0;}

	.banner-text{text-align: center;}
	.banner-text .btn-group{justify-content: center;}
	img.banner-shp1{display: none;}
	img.banner-shp2{display: none;}
	.user-onebx-two img{height: 120px;width: 120px;top: 70%;}
	.user-onebx img{height: 80px;width: 80px;}
	.discover-wrp{padding: 60px 0 0;}
	.discover-wrp .row{flex-wrap: wrap-reverse;}
	.discover-img img{margin: 40px 0 0;}
	.discover-img{padding: 0;}
	img.app-shp1{display: none;}
	img.app-shp2{display: none;}
	.app-d-dt{text-align: center;}
	.app-d-dt .btn-group{justify-content: center;}
	img.discover-shp{top: auto;bottom: 10%;}
}



@media(min-width:448px) and (max-width:1600px){
	/*#scopri_di_piu_web { display: none; }   show it on small screens */
	
	div.div_web {

		display: none;

	}
	
	div.div_mobile {

		display: block;

	}
}

@media(min-width:0px) and (max-width:447px){
	/* #scopri_di_piu_mobile { display: none; }  show it on small screens */
	
	div.div_mobile {

		display: none;

	}
	
	div.div_web {

		display: block;

	}
}




